About Herff Jones:
Indianapolis-based Herff Jones is the leading provider of graduation and educational products and services designed to inspire achievement and create memorable experiences for students. Herff Jones’ products include class rings and jewelry, caps and gowns, diplomas and announcements as well as motivation and recognition programs. Focused on building long-term relationships through a nationwide network of over 1,400 employees and sales partners, the professionals at Herff Jones have been helping elevate the student experience throughout the lifelong journey of education for more than 100 years.
